At the July 26 “Vans Warped Tour” stop in Long Beach, California, Santa Cruz, CA hardcore punk group DRAIN began their performance with an homage to the late Sick Of It All vocalist Lou Koller, as per theprp. Sadly, it was revealed last week that Lou had passed away as a result of his fight with cancer. The opening song of DRAIN‘s performance at the “Vans Warped Tour” was a tribute to Koller and his legacy. Vocalist Sammy Ciaramitaro gave the following speech to the audience prior to their rendition of the 1980s Sick Of It All classic “It’s Clobberin’ Time.“ DRAIN’s performance was one of those that was livestreamed from this past weekend’s most recent destination festival stop; the footage has since been posted online.
Check it out, for the last six years we’ve opened every single set with the same song. We’re gonna change it up today. We’re gonna pay some respect to one of the many late heroes of hardcore. This goes out to Lou. This goes out to Sick Of It All. ‘Warped Tour‘, do you know what fucking time it is?
Drummer Tim Flegal and several other University of California, Santa Cruz students who performed a range of musical genres founded Drain in 2014. By 2015, this lineup had broken up, and Sammy Ciaramitaro and Cody Chavez joined the group on bass and vocals, respectively. The band’s music became more and more influenced by hardcore punk as a result of this exposure. Chavez took over as the band’s guitarist shortly after. Their first EP, “Over Thinking”, was released in 2016. The “Time Enough at Last” EP was released the following year. After seeing the band perform at the 2019 Sound and Fury event, Revelation Records decided to sign them.
They released the single “Sick One” and revealed their first full-length album, “California Cursed”, on February 10, 2020.On April 10, 2020, the album was subsequently made available. Along with Sunami, Gulch, Scowl, Xibalba, and Maya Over Eyes, the band played at a guerrilla-style event in San Jose on June 19, 2021, which drew over 2000 people. The single “Watch You Burn” was released on August 25, 2021. They supported Comeback Kid on a tour in Australia at the start of 2023. They released the single “Evil Finds Light” and announced the release of their second album, “Living Proof”, on February 7, 2023. The single’s music video was released the next day. They led a tour of the United States from May 25 to June 24.
